ABSTRACT
Benchmarking is setting goals and measuring productivity based on best industry practices. It helps improve performance by learning from best practices. In this study, parameters considered in the analysis are given first with some examples as: the geology, the residential areas on the surface, method of construction, machine type in mechanized tunneling, machine (TBM), utilization time, and machine availability, and management of tunneling operations with the number of workers per shift. A rock classification for benchmarking is also given in the paper. Typical examples for benchmarking for drill and blast and mechanized tunnelling are also given for comparative issues.
